PS3 And PSP Firmware Updates Coming Soon

rumor-of-a-sony-ps3-firmware-192-update.jpg

According to the official PlayStation blog, Sony is about to release updates to the PSP and PS3 firmware. The upcoming PS3 firmware 1.93 will address the networking issues caused by the 1.92 update such as the inconsistent access to the PlayStation Store and the difficulty logging into the Warhawk servers. The new update should clear up all of these issues.

The PSP firmware update will add a few interesting features to the portable like switching visual themes for the interface. The new themes will be available on PlayStation.com, accessible through the PSP browser. Themes will be designed around popular titles and downloaded to the memory stick. To switch your theme, go to theme settings, and select the custom theme you want to display. Also, you will now be able to listen to music as you view a photo slideshow.
